Palmetto logs were utilized by the homesteaders below as opposed to the conventional brick fortifications of the moment. The logs taken in duplicated cannon fire without ruining, resulting in the success of the Battle of Fort Moultrie. Today, South Carolina has its main label of the Palmetto State and the click this site palmetto on its flag as a result of this successful technique at Ft Moultrie years back.

Construction of this island fort started in 1829, and it was component of a collection of fts intended to safeguard the significant port cities along the southeastern coastline. Ft Sumter was made use of with Globe Battle II and ended up being a nationwide monument in 1948. Boats depart from two locations - Freedom Square in midtown Charleston (simply south of the aquarium) and Patriots Factor in Mount Pleasant.
